Keyboards follow the QWERTY layout, originally designed for early typewriters. At the time, typing too quickly could cause keys to jam.
The layout spaced out commonly used letters to reduce this issue. Even though modern keyboards no longer have this problem, the layout remained.
People became used to it and changing it would be difficult. Sometimes technology keeps older designs simply because they became the golden standard.
